Detent Cable on 76' Cutlass

Good Afternoon! I have a 350/4bbl Cutlass and I was wondering about the detent cable. I have replaced the ones attached to the carb before (On Chevys) and this is the first time I've seen one attached to the gas pedal. I love it! One question though, is there any adjustment involed? Or do I just pull the black rubber end all the way through the hole in the pedal and call it a day? Thanks in advance!

Kickdown cable adjustment is provided by moving the clip on the end of the cable where it passes through the tab on the accelerator pedal. Note the clip on the end of the cable in the lower LH corner of this photo.
